World's biggest pearl found in Philippines

A 34-kilogram natural pearl, which is claimed by local officials to be the world's largest pearl, has been found in Palawan, Philippines. It was originally discovered by a Filipino fisherman, who was unaware of the gem's value and kept it as "good luck charm". Currently, the world's biggest pearl is the Pearl of Lao Tzu, which weighs about 6.4 kg.
